Tranquility Base is a wall dive site in Roatán, Caribbean.

Overview

Tranquility Base is a Roatan Marine Park mooring site along the Sandy Bay barrier reef. As the name suggests, this site offers a peaceful diving experience along the south coast wall. While individual published information is limited, the Sandy Bay corridor is characterized by healthy coral growth with barrel sponges and sea fans decorating the wall face. Marine life includes green sea turtles, creole wrasse, groupers at cleaning stations, and the occasional eagle ray gliding along the wall. Visibility ranges 20-40 meters with water temperatures of 26-29°C.
